Led by Chair <strong>Kevin Warsh<\/strong>, the Federal Open Market Committee (FOMC) cited stubbornly high inflation\u2014currently tracking at <strong>3.7%<\/strong>\u2014as the primary driver for the tightening cycle. Warsh, a Trump appointee who assumed the role in May, emphasized that the central bank must remain &quot;in its lane&quot; and prioritize price stability over political demands.<\/p>\n<p>The move marks a significant pivot for the central bank, which as recently as March had projected rate cuts for 2026. However, the economic landscape has been complicated by the <strong>U.S.-Iran war<\/strong>, which has spiked energy costs, and massive investments in <strong>AI data centers<\/strong> that analysts say are contributing to structural inflation. The Fed&#39;s updated &quot;dot plot&quot; now suggests at least one more hike may be necessary before the end of the year.<\/p>\n<h2>Trump Demands Drastic Cuts to &quot;1% or Less&quot;<\/h2>\n<p>President <strong>Donald Trump<\/strong> took to Truth Social shortly after the announcement to blast the decision, calling for rates to be lowered &quot;AND FAST!&quot; Trump argued that the United States should enjoy the lowest borrowing costs globally, specifically targeting a rate of <strong>1% or less<\/strong>. He linked his monetary policy stance to trade, claiming that the U.S. &quot;loses&quot; <strong>$1.5 trillion<\/strong> annually through trade deficits, which he characterized as a &quot;fancy word for LOSS.&quot;<\/p>\n<p>The public rift between the White House and the Fed Chair creates a volatile backdrop for financial markets just seven weeks before the U.S. midterm elections. While the White House officially termed the hike &quot;unfortunate,&quot; Trump\u2019s personal rhetoric has intensified, pressuring the Fed to support an economy he describes as &quot;BOOMING with new investment.&quot;<\/p>\n<h2>Kim Yo Jong Rebuffs International Nuclear Pressure<\/h2>\n<p>In a separate geopolitical development, <strong>Kim Yo Jong<\/strong>, the influential sister of North Korean leader Kim Jong Un, issued a sharp rebuke of the <strong>IAEA<\/strong> General Assembly. She dismissed international calls for the denuclearization of the Korean Peninsula as &quot;familiar silly talk&quot; and &quot;anachronistic.&quot; The statement follows recent IAEA reports indicating the expansion of North Korea&#39;s <strong>Yongbyon<\/strong> nuclear complex, including a new <a href=\"https:\/\/stockmarketwatch.com\/metal\/uranium\" data-internallinksmanager029f6b8e52c=\"13\" title=\"Uranium\">uranium<\/a> enrichment facility capable of housing <strong>28 centrifuge cascades<\/strong>.<\/p>\n<p>Pyongyang\u2019s latest rhetoric underscores its commitment to maintaining its nuclear arsenal as a &quot;permanent&quot; fixture of its national defense. This hardening stance comes despite renewed diplomatic overtures from the Trump administration, which has expressed interest in reviving direct talks. Kim Yo Jong\u2019s comments suggest that the regime has no intention of negotiating away its nuclear capabilities, which it has now enshrined in its national
